Market Overview

The splicing terminal market serves a crucial role in electrical systems, providing efficient connections for wires and cables. Splicing terminals, also known as wire connectors, enable the secure joining of electrical conductors, ensuring reliable electrical transmission. This market caters to various industries, including construction, automotive, aerospace, and telecommunications, where reliable electrical connections are essential for safe and efficient operations.

Similarly, the needle terminal market addresses the need for precise and reliable connections in electrical systems. Needle terminals, also referred to as pin terminals or pin connectors, feature a needle-like design for insertion into mating connectors or sockets. These terminals are commonly used in applications requiring high precision and compact designs, such as automotive electronics, medical devices, and industrial machinery.

Meaning

The splicing terminal market focuses on providing connectors and terminals designed for splicing wires and cables in electrical systems. These terminals facilitate the secure and efficient joining of conductors, ensuring electrical continuity and reliability. Splicing terminals come in various types, including butt connectors, splice connectors, and solder sleeves, catering to diverse applications across industries.

Similarly, the needle terminal market revolves around connectors and terminals with needle-like designs for precise and secure connections. Needle terminals feature a pointed or tapered end for insertion into mating connectors, sockets, or circuit boards, offering high contact density and reliable electrical transmission. These terminals are utilized in applications demanding precision, compactness, and durability.
